Usually, squeaking in furniture is caused by wooden and/or metal parts rubbing against each other.

In recliners, lubricating metal connections with a small amount of oil (small so it won't drip on your carpet), may eliminate some squeaks.

Wood-to-wood squeaks can sometimes be eliminated by installing additional screws or bolts to prevent movement. Another alternative is to disassemble joints, where feasible, and re-assemble using glue and longer or tighter nuts or bolts to prevent movement.

If the squeaking comes from wooden parts that are SUPPOSED to be moving, lubricating the surfaces with silicon spray or wax can help to eliminate the noise.

Can I install laminate over an old hardwood floor that squeaks?

Covering a hardwood floor with a laminate is not going to solve your squeak problem. The old floor will still squeak until you address the squeak and fix it. Wood floors squeak because a nail loosens at one end of a board, the wood swells and rubs due to weather, etc. But the problem can be easily solved. If you have exposed joists underneath, you can have someone walk above you and find the squeak spot, then you can shim that spot, drive an angled screw through to hold the shim. That's one way. What you need to do is visit a good flooring or hardware store and ask for the tools and products to fix your old floor. There are simple products that are inexpensive and easy to use.
